Liverpool has successfully completed the signing of Dutch right-back Jeremie Frimpong from Bayer Leverkusen, triggering his £35 million release clause. The 24-year-old defender has agreed to a five-year deal with the Premier League champions, and an official announcement confirming his arrival is expected in the coming days.

The talented full-back, who operates primarily on the right side of defense but is also capable of contributing in more advanced positions on the flank, had drawn significant interest from Liverpool’s new head coach, Arne Slot. The Dutch tactician views Frimpong as a crucial addition to his squad for the upcoming season, and talks between both parties accelerated swiftly in recent weeks.

Liverpool is reportedly preparing to activate Frimpong’s release clause, believed to be around 35 million euros (approximately £29.5 million), marking their first major signing of the summer transfer window. Bringing the Netherlands international to Anfield could help fill the potential void left by Trent Alexander-Arnold, who is rumored to be on the verge of a high-profile move to Real Madrid.

The English defender is expected to depart Anfield when his current contract expires at the end of the season, making Frimpong a timely and strategic reinforcement for Liverpool’s backline.

Frimpong, a product of Manchester City’s academy system, made a name for himself at Celtic before moving to Germany, where he became an integral part of Bayer Leverkusen’s setup.

His pace, attacking ability, and defensive contributions have made him one of the standout right-backs in European football, and Liverpool fans will be eager to see what he can bring to their squad.

Meanwhile, over at Arsenal, the Gunners are closing in on a major attacking signing of their own. The North London club is reportedly on the brink of securing a deal for Sporting CP striker Viktor Gyokeres. After submitting their initial bid, Arsenal is now nearing a contract agreement with the 26-year-old Swedish international, who has enjoyed a prolific season in Portugal.

Gyokeres has been in exceptional form, scoring 52 goals and providing 13 assists in 50 appearances for Sporting this term.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ta has identified the striker as a priority target to strengthen his frontline. The proposed deal is believed to be a five-year contract worth around £175,000 per week, amounting to approximately £9 million annually.
